How to Find the Best PC Games That Fit a Busy Schedule?
Finding PC games that resonate with your limited free time requires a smart approach focused on game length session flexibility and clear progression. Many US gamers who play regularly often dedicate 10 or more hours per week but those hours are typically broken into shorter segments. Instead of sprawling 100 hour RPGs consider titles that offer satisfying short bursts of gameplay or have clear save points.
Look for genres like roguelikes such as Hades or Dead Cells which are designed for replayable short runs. Cozy games like Animal Crossing New Horizons available cross play with PC through emulators or similar titles on Steam such as Stardew Valley offer relaxing experiences with no pressure to play for extended periods. Online multiplayer games that offer quick match modes like Overwatch 2 or Valorant allow for competitive fun in 15-30 minute segments. Exploring indie PC games often reveals innovative experiences that respect your time providing depth without demanding hundreds of hours. This month popular social deduction games like Among Us or Phasmophobia also offer engaging short sessions that are great for playing with friends.
What Are Essential PC Gaming Setup Tips for Optimal Performance?
Ensuring your PC games run smoothly involves more than just having powerful hardware it is about optimization. Even a mid range PC can deliver excellent performance with the right tweaks. First always keep your graphics drivers updated a crucial step for compatibility and stability. NVIDIA GeForce Experience and AMD Radeon Software are your go to tools for this. Second monitor your PCs temperatures especially during extended gaming sessions. Tools like HWMonitor can help identify if overheating is throttling your performance. Dust buildup is a common culprit so regular cleaning of fans and heatsinks is vital.
Furthermore close unnecessary background applications while gaming. Programs like Discord Spotify or web browsers can consume precious RAM and CPU cycles. Adjusting in game graphic settings is also key. Start by lowering demanding options like anti aliasing shadow quality or texture detail until you find a balance between visual fidelity and frame rate. For older games or less powerful systems consider using a lower resolution than your monitor's native setting which can significantly boost FPS. Finally ensure your operating system and game launchers like Steam or Epic Games Store are updated to their latest versions for performance enhancements and bug fixes.

How Can I Upgrade My PC for Gaming Without Breaking the Bank?
Upgrading your PC for better PC games performance does not always mean buying a brand new system. Smart strategic upgrades can offer significant improvements on a budget. Start by identifying your biggest bottleneck using performance monitoring tools during gameplay. Often the **GPU graphics card** is the most impactful upgrade for gaming. Keep an eye on sales and consider purchasing a slightly older generation card that still offers excellent price to performance ratios. Next consider **RAM memory**. Upgrading from 8GB to 16GB of DDR4 RAM can drastically improve multitasking and game loading times especially for modern titles. Look for dual channel kits which offer better performance. Another cost effective upgrade is an **SSD Solid State Drive**. Moving your operating system and frequently played PC games to an SSD will dramatically reduce load times and overall system responsiveness compared to traditional HDDs.
If your budget is extremely tight upgrading your **CPU Central Processing Unit** might be an option but often requires a new motherboard and RAM making it a larger investment. Focus on parts that offer the most bang for your buck like the GPU or adding more fast storage. Many online forums and communities offer excellent advice on specific budget build components. Remember to research compatibility with your existing hardware before making any purchases.
Are Free-to-Play PC Games Truly Worth My Time and Effort?
Absolutely many free-to-play PC games offer incredible value and entertainment without an upfront cost making them a perfect choice for budget-conscious gamers. Titles like Fortnite Apex Legends Genshin Impact and Warframe have massive player bases and provide hundreds if not thousands of hours of content. The business model typically relies on optional in game purchases for cosmetics battle passes or convenience items rather than pay to win mechanics ensuring a fair playing field for everyone. This month popular free to play PC games continue to dominate charts thanks to constant content updates and strong community support.
However it is important to manage expectations. While the initial download is free some free-to-play games can become time sinks or subtly encourage spending if you want to keep up with cosmetic trends or accelerate progression. Research a game's monetization model before investing too much time. Look for titles that are transparent about their in game economies and offer satisfying gameplay loops without requiring purchases. Many free-to-play games also provide excellent social hubs where you can connect with friends without financial commitment a huge plus for those who prioritize social gaming.

What Are Common PC Gaming Performance Issues and How Do I Fix Them?
Experiencing stuttering low frame rates or crashes while playing PC games can be incredibly frustrating. The good news is many common performance issues have straightforward solutions. Start by ensuring your **graphics drivers are up to date** as mentioned previously. Outdated drivers are a frequent cause of instability. Next check your **PCs background processes** using Task Manager and close any resource hungry applications that are not essential for gaming. Verify that your game is running on your dedicated GPU if you have both integrated and discrete graphics cards through your operating system or graphics control panel settings.
**Overheating** can cause performance throttling. Monitor your CPU and GPU temperatures with software like MSI Afterburner or HWMonitor. If temperatures are consistently high consider cleaning your PCs interior from dust or improving airflow with additional fans. For **stuttering** issues try disabling in game overlays from Discord Steam or NVIDIA GeForce Experience as these can sometimes interfere. If crashes persist try verifying the integrity of game files through your game launcher which can fix corrupted installations. Finally ensure your **Windows operating system is up to date** and check for specific game patches that address known performance bugs. A systematic approach to troubleshooting often reveals the root cause quickly allowing you to get back to enjoying your PC games.
How Can I Discover New PC Games Beyond the Mainstream Hype?
Breaking away from the constant stream of AAA marketing and finding genuinely exciting PC games requires a bit of detective work but it is incredibly rewarding. Many US gamers enjoy discovering hidden gems that offer unique experiences. Start by exploring **indie game showcases** on platforms like Steam or Epic Games Store which frequently highlight smaller studios and innovative concepts. Websites dedicated to indie gaming news like Rock Paper Shotgun or PC Gamer's indie sections are excellent resources. Follow **smaller streamers and content creators** on Twitch or YouTube who specialize in niche genres or showcasing lesser known titles. They often have a keen eye for quality and can introduce you to games you might otherwise miss. Subscribing to newsletters from indie game publishers or developers can also keep you informed.
Consider browsing **gaming forums and communities** on Reddit such as r pcgaming or r indiegames where passionate players frequently share recommendations and discuss hidden treasures. Do not shy away from **game demos and free trials** many developers offer these on their store pages allowing you to try before you buy and see if a game truly resonates with your playstyle without financial commitment. This approach helps you find PC games that align with your specific interests and offer fresh perspectives away from the biggest marketing campaigns.

Q: How do I know if my PC is overheating during gaming?
A: Use software like HWMonitor or MSI Afterburner to check CPU and GPU temperatures. GPU temperatures consistently above 80-85 degrees Celsius and CPU temperatures above 90 degrees Celsius under load indicate potential overheating.
Q: Are gaming laptops as good as desktops for PC games?
A: Gaming laptops offer portability and can deliver excellent performance for PC games. However desktops generally offer better cooling easier upgrades and often more performance for the same price point due to size constraints and thermal limitations in laptops.
